Position - HR Manager
Department - HR
Location - Navi Mumbai
Experience - 10+ Years, with at least 3-4 years in a managerial/team-lead HR role
Industry - Manufacturing — One-Stop Engineering Subcontracting Solutions (Precision CNC Machining, Specialized Machining, Sheet Metal Pressing & Forming, Fabrication & Assembly; ISO 9001:2015 & ISO 13485:2016)
Company Size - 800+ employees
Key Responsibilities:
- Lead, mentor and manage a team of HR professionals, building their capability across recruitment, employee relations, compliance and HR operations.
- Own end-to-end HR operations for the manufacturing units — recruitment & onboarding, attendance & payroll inputs, performance management, employee engagement and exits.
- Ensure full compliance with the Factories Act, Shops & Establishments Act, and all applicable statutory and labour laws (PF, ESIC, Bonus, Gratuity, Minimum Wages, Contract Labour Act, and related state-specific regulations).
- Liaise confidently with factory inspectors, labour officers and other government/statutory authorities; manage audits, registers, licences and renewals.
- Act as a trusted, approachable point of contact for workers and staff — resolve grievances, mediate disputes, and maintain harmonious industrial relations on the shop floor.
- Drive HR policies and practices suited to an MSME/manufacturing environment — practical, compliant, and easy to implement on the ground.
- Manage contract labour and manpower agencies, ensuring compliance and smooth workforce planning for production requirements.
- Partner with plant leadership and department heads on manpower planning, discipline, safety culture and employee welfare initiatives.
- Drive employee engagement, training & development, and retention initiatives across all levels of the workforce.
Requirements:
- 10+ years of progressive HR experience, with meaningful exposure to a managerial or team-lead capacity.
- Prior experience in a manufacturing company or MSME set-up is essential
- Proven experience managing and developing a team of HR professionals.
- Robust working knowledge of the Factories Act, statutory compliance requirements for factories, and labour laws (PF, ESIC, Bonus Act, Payment of Wages Act, Contract Labour Act, Gratuity Act, etc.).
- A genuine people person — approachable, empathetic and an excellent communicator, able to build trust with workers, staff and management alike.
- Comfortable working closely with shop-floor teams as well as senior leadership.
- Based in, or willing to be based in, Mumbai or Navi Mumbai.
- Graduate/Postgraduate in HR, Personnel Management or related discipline (MBA/PGDM in HR preferred).
- High integrity, discretion and sound judgement in handling sensitive employee matters.
